Nettet29. des. 2024 · Synchronous Motor on Load : When a synchronous motor is loaded, though the speed remains constant but the load angle α increases i.e., the angle by which the rotor pole axis lies behind the stator pole axis increases. As load angle α increases, the resultant voltage E r increases, and the current drawn by the motor also increases.
